Parenthood extends beyond providing basic necessities. While food, clothing, and education are vital, the most valuable gifts a parent can offer are time, attention, and meaningful dialogue. The way in which parents communicate shapes their child's confidence, thoughts, and emotional well-being.
Though parents often love their kids deeply, certain topics may remain untouched. Some parents might feel awkward, fear miscommunication, or think their child might not grasp complex ideas. However, avoiding discussions doesn't stop a child’s curiosity; they often turn to friends, social channels, or the internet for answers, where misinformation might lurk.
Creating a safe dialogue environment at home fosters a sense of security and understanding. Conversations don’t need to be complex or drawn-out; simple and honest talks can profoundly affect a child’s life. Here are nine essential discussions every parent should engage in with their children to help them evolve into confident, responsible, and emotionally resilient individuals.
Children experience a broad spectrum of emotions daily—just like adults. Yet, articulating these feelings can prove challenging for them.
Parents should normalize emotions and emphasize the importance of sharing them. Questions like “How did your day go?” or “What made you feel either happy or sad today?” can encourage children to express themselves.
By empowering children to articulate their emotions early, they become adept at managing stress and are more inclined to communicate their issues later in life.
As children navigate the world, parents play a crucial role in instilling values like honesty, kindness, and respect.
Instead of simply punishing undesirable behavior, parents can explain the rationale behind certain actions being inappropriate and the significance of virtuous behavior. Real-life instances often resonate more deeply than strictly enforced rules.
When children grasp the reasons for good behavior, they are likelier to make sound choices, even beyond parental supervision.
Many children dread failure, associating it with inadequacy. Parents should clarify that making mistakes is simply part of the learning journey.
It's essential for children to understand:
Everyone makes mistakes
Failure is not synonymous with weakness
The learning process holds more significance than winning
Such discussions bolster confidence, teaching children the importance of resilience when faced with setbacks.
Navigating school can lead to stress, with children feeling pressure to excel academically or conform to expectations.
Parents should engage in discussions about academic stress, reassuring children that effort is what matters most, not merely grades. They should feel comfortable asking for assistance and know their worth isn’t solely defined by academic performance.
A supportive home atmosphere lessens anxiety, allowing children to thrive.
This conversation is vital for child safety, yet many parents shy away from it. Kids need clear guidelines on personal boundaries.
Parents should discuss:
What constitutes safe vs. unsafe touches
Empowering children to say “no” to anyone
Encouraging them to approach a trusted adult if something feels amiss
Such discussions are protective and lay a foundation of trust between parents and children.
As kids mature, friendships gain significance. Occasionally, friends may sway them towards poor decisions.
Parents should preemptively discuss peer influence and decision-making, making children aware that it’s acceptable to refuse and that not all friends offer beneficial advice.
These discussions empower children to maintain confidence and make informed choices.
Given that children use technology from an early age, instead of prohibiting it outright, parents should guide them on safe practices.
Key topics include:
Managing screen time
Avoiding the sharing of personal information
Recognizing online bullying and misleading content
When children learn about online safety, they can use technology wisely and securely.
Parents significantly influence how their children treat others. It's vital to teach respect for individuals from varied backgrounds and viewpoints.
Simple lessons in kindness, respect for elders, fairness, and standing against bullying help mold children into morally sound individuals.
These principles will endure throughout their lives.
Children often harbor dreams yet may hesitate to express them. Parents should cultivate an environment where kids feel safe sharing their aspirations.
Encouraging children to chase their interests while understanding that success is a journey nurtures self-confidence and motivation. Support is more precious than pressure.
When parents foster open dialogue and actively listen, children feel valued and secure. Such conversations cultivate trust and enhance the parent-child connection.
Children who are heard at home transition into confident adults equipped to face life's hurdles.
While there’s no definitive guide to parenting, communication stands as one of the most effective tools parents possess. These conversations can unfold over time, naturally evolving alongside the child’s growth.
Active listening holds equal importance to speaking. When parents listen without judgment, children feel liberated to express themselves.
Robust conversations today lay the groundwork for self-assured adults tomorrow.
